AI Summary

  • State Board of Education must prepare State, school district, and school report cards by October 31, 2013 and annually thereafter, distributing them to all school districts by the most economical means.

  • School report cards must include data on school characteristics, student demographics, curriculum information, student outcomes, student progress, and school environment indicators, with comparisons to State averages, 5-year historical data, and similar schools.

  • "Average daily attendance" is defined as the average of actual attendance days during the previous school year for enrolled students subject to compulsory attendance; district report cards must include average daily attendance for special education students and students with 504 plans.

  • School districts must present report cards at a school board meeting within 30 days of receipt, post them on the district website if available, provide to local newspapers, and send printed copies to parents upon request or automatically if no website exists.

  • State Superintendent has discretion to amend or update any metrics on school, district, or State report cards in consultation with education stakeholders.
